Show Notes

Noah Gardner and Levi Fitzwater rank Auburn's hires on the offensive side of the football. Which position group will make the biggest jump in 2021? How is Auburn investing in its passing game? They speak with Jeremy Law of RadioAlabama Sports to discuss the latest with Alabama basketball in their ascension into the top 25 and Tuesday night's major matchup with LSU. Is the Tide prepared to defend its first ranking since December 2017? Noah and Levi make their college basketball picks for the night, and they take look at Auburn's future basketball schedule, starting with Arkansas on Wednesday night. All that and more on the Tuesday edition of On the Line.
